Restaurant must in KC for a 5 year old boy?

Doing a family weekend in KC in a few weeks. Going to Legoland, etc. Are there any dining experiences that a 5 year old boy would enjoy? Came across Fritz's. Just not sure we're that into trains.

EDIT: Thanks for the recommendations. We were going to try Fritz's at Crown Center after going to Legoland, but there was a line well out the door. We decided to go across the hall to Burnt Ends BBQ. Not the best I've had, but not bad.

Legoland was fun, but cramped and much smaller than expected. We went to Top Golf on Sunday morning, and the kiddo actually liked it, too. Hit up the Science Center at Union Station before leaving town that afternoon. It was probably our favorite destination. The kiddo had a great weekend, so mission accomplished.
